Strengths and Weaknesses
Strength
The channel effectively combines the crypto market with the global economy and geopolitics, so the news feed doesn’t turn into a stream of repetitive token-related news. As a result, the posts appear more closely tied to real-world events that influence the market.
Weakness
Due to the fast pace of posts and the short format, many topics are covered only superficially. The channel often reports on events or opportunities, but rarely delves into the long-term risks, the mechanics of projects, or the implications for users.
Editorial review

"Bitcode" (@btcoindom) is an anonymous Telegram channel dedicated to cryptocurrencies, focusing on news, market events, DeFi, exchanges, and individual trading insights. The channel publishes about 20–30 posts per month and combines short news summaries with posts about staking, launchpools, and airdrops. Most of the content focuses on the impact of geopolitics, regulation, and major players on the crypto market. Content and Format “Bitkodom” focuses on quick news updates and brief analytical commentary on the crypto market. The feed regularly features news about Bitcoin, Ethereum, Solana, stablecoins, cryptocurrency regulation, exchanges, cyberattacks, and actions by major companies such as Walmart, Strategy, or Morgan Stanley. The content format is fairly consistent: a short headline, a few paragraphs of facts, and occasionally the author’s conclusion about the event’s potential impact on the market. The channel publishes both pure news and emotional commentary on the market situation, especially during periods of high volatility for BTC and altcoins. On the practical side, the content shifts toward earning opportunities through crypto services: staking and crypto deposits on exchanges; launchpools and token distributions; airdrops and staking rewards; exchange yield programs; specific market ideas for BTC and altcoins. WhiteBIT, Gate.io, Arbitrum, and Solana are regularly mentioned on the channel. Some posts are formatted as regular news articles but contain affiliate links or promotions for specific services. Note: The channel does not delve deeply into technical analysis or educational content. Most posts are aimed at an audience that is already familiar with basic crypto terminology and understands the mechanics of exchanges, DeFi, and tokens. Monetization and Business Model The channel’s primary monetization strategy revolves around affiliate links to crypto exchanges and yield services. The feed regularly features offers to open a deposit account, participate in a launchpool, or use a specific staking platform. Some posts are formatted as analytical articles but actually lead users to sign up on an exchange via a referral link. This is particularly noticeable in posts about WhiteBIT and Gate.io, which describe yield terms, limits, and lock-up periods in detail. Another aspect of monetization involves promoting external crypto projects and services. However, the advertising does not appear overly aggressive: the channel does not feature a constant stream of casino promotions, meme coins, or blatantly dubious get-rich-quick schemes. More risky promotional formats do appear from time to time—for example, launchpools for little-known tokens, high-yield stablecoin deposits, or highly speculative projects. The author sometimes includes warnings about risks and fees, but the presentation itself still encourages participation in such activities. Important! The main revenue model resembles a classic crypto-media scheme: the audience is attracted by news and analysis, and then monetized through affiliate integrations. Reputation, Risks, and Features The channel remains completely anonymous and lacks an external ecosystem: there is no YouTube channel, website, public interviews, or active presence outside of Telegram. At the same time, the channel is run quite consistently. Posts are neither deleted nor edited, which reduces the likelihood of covertly rewriting forecasts or removing unsuccessful posts. Posting frequency also remains at a normal level—about 20–30 posts per month. Notably, engagement is high at around 40%, which is significantly above average for cryptocurrency Telegram channels. At the same time, the subscriber growth pattern appears unnatural: the audience hovers around 12,000 for a long time, and after dips, it quickly recovers in sharp spikes. This pattern is often seen when traffic is periodically purchased or when the channel’s subscriber count is artificially inflated. Comments and reactions are completely disabled. This limits the ability to publicly gauge audience opinion, address subscriber complaints, or discuss controversial advertising integrations. The content occasionally employs emotional pressure: the author emphasizes urgency, sharp market movements, and the potential risk of missing out on profitable opportunities. This is particularly noticeable in posts about launchpools, airdrops, and sharp movements in the crypto market. Conclusion “Bitkodom” is a typical cryptocurrency news channel with a consistent posting schedule and a strong focus on market events, DeFi, and exchange activities. The channel is well-suited for an audience that wants to quickly keep up with crypto news while simultaneously discovering new opportunities within the exchange ecosystem.
